Lewis Radio Station and Television Studio move into DeLaSalle Hall

Over the last couple of months you may have noticed all of the construction that has taken place on the inside and outside of De La Salle hall. Recently, construction was completed and students were allowed back into the new section of De La Salle Hall for the first time.

On the outside, as we have all probably seen by now, is the new brick wall with a couple of windows and a staircase that leads up to new floors. But one of the newest additions in De La Salle Hall is the new state-of-the-art Radio/TV facility.

The new facility has turned out better than most thought. The previous location of the radio and television departments were located in the basement of Fitzpatrick Hall.

The new facility offers everyone more space and is open to other students. Compared to before, students are now going to view the new facility on a daily basis and see what is going on.

This new facility is bigger and better than before. The radio department and staff of WLRA now have a brand new operations office, a bigger on-air studio for radio shows, a conference studio for show guests, and two individual production studios.
